Armed Robbery At Port St. John Publix


PORT ST. JOHN, Florida -- The Brevard County Sheriff’s Office is currently investigating an armed robbery that occurred at approximately 3:48 pm, on June 27, 2012, at the Publix Pharmacy located at 7325 North US Highway 1, Port St. John, Florida.



The suspect walked to pharmacy counter and presented a handwritten note indicating he had a gun and wanted prescription medication.  The suspect then lifted his shirt exposing a small handgun.  The pharmacy technician explained he did not have a key to access the prescription medication and the suspect fled the store without incident or injury to any persons.


The suspect is described as a white male, 5’09”, medium build, with brown hair, and brown eyes. The suspect was wearing blue jeans pants, a blue sweat shirt, a light blue baseball hat, and tan work boots.  It is unknown if the suspect fled the area on foot or in a vehicle.
